Your Body Needs These Three Forms of Movement This Week

We hear a lot about how just walking is great for your health. But is it really enough? Someone talked to a fitness expert who said we should really be focusing on three different types of movement each week. Here they are...

 

1. Everyday movement. That includes things like walking, stretching, and bending. Doing that stuff every day is a great first step.

 

2. Athletic movement. Meaning things like true cardio and weight training. Not every day, but a few times a week. The more varied, the better.

3. Social movement. Meaning it also involves other people. So, things like golf, dancing, and pickleball. Whatever it is, just make sure it's something you enjoy, or you won't make it a habit.
